We need to understand why states object to the presence of foreign-funded NGOs

More and more countries restrict how NGOs operate, often by limiting their funding. The response is frequently to argue that these restrictions flout international law or amount to crackdowns on the opposition. Annika and Jonas argue that the objections to NGO activity need to be taken seriously.

Workshop at DIE: “Whither the End of the Liberal Order.” Do Societal Values Influence the Effectiveness of Democracy Support?”

Based on the findings of the three-year research project “What is democracy’s value?” led by our EDP network member Julia Leininger, the German Development Institute (DIE) in Bonn held a workshop from 7 to 8 December 2017 entitled “Whither the “End of the Liberal Order.” Do Societal Values ​​Influence the Effectiveness of Democracy Support?”. During the two-day workshop participants discussed core values ​​and effectiveness of international democracy support.

A model for predicting future EU enlargements – and why most candidate states could be waiting some time

The last state to join the European Union was Croatia in 2013, but when can current candidate states expect to secure their accession to the EU? Tina Freyburg and Tobias Böhmelt present results from a new study of the capacity of candidate states to meet accession criteria.
